Water flushing of rock chips from horizontal holes drilled by rotary percussion.
[摘要] The flushing flow rate required to maximise penetrationrate of holes drilled by rotary percussion is dependanton drilling parameters and chip size. Experimental workto determine the optimal flushing water flow rate for twocommon drilling situations was undertaken. It consistedof drilling, analysis of chip samples and flowvisualization. A computer modal to predict flow rate wasdeveloped. Its output and the experimental results Werecombined to explain the relationship between penetrationrate and flow rate.All chips should be fiushed from the gap between the bitand the end of the hole in the time between hammer blows(ie. - within the duration of a percussion cycle). Asflow rate increases, flushing improves and thereforepenetration rate increases. Once flushing is adequatethere is no mechanism for further increases inpenetration rate, thus it remains constant andindependent of further increases in flow.
